Ken Wahl
An American actor born in 1954 in Chicago, he rose to fame in the late 1970s and 1980s. He gained critical acclaim for his role in the TV series "Wiseguy," which aired from 1987 to 1990, playing undercover agent Vinnie Terranova. His work earned him a Golden Globe Award. He also appeared in films such as "The Wanderers" (1979) and "Fort Apache, The Bronx" (1981). His career was curtailed by injuries from a motorcycle accident, leading to his retirement from acting in the 1990s.
